shiaull pl. shiauill sail: ghow ad yn shiaull neose Bible; octave: shiaull s'bingey as s'dowiney Kelly; tenor

jeantagh shiaull sailmaker

lhieggey shiaull douse

lout shiaull sail-loft

oirr shiaull leech

shiaull arbyl spanker

shiaull ard gaff sail, mainsail

Shiaull Bane White Sail

shiaull corneilagh studding sail

shiaull dorrin storm sail

shiaull geayee trysail

shiaull jerree mizzen

shiaull kerrinagh square sail

shiaull lug lugsail

shiaull mean mainsail

shiaull mooar mainsail: By yindyssagh eh myr ta, ny lhie er lout eaghtyr ny lhong as jeeaghyn seose er y shiaull mooar. GK

shiaull mullee sky-scraper, topsail, skyscraper

shiaull s'bingey higher octave

shiaull s'duiney lower octave

shiaull spreie jib

shiaull sproidey spritsail

shiaull sthoe staysail

shiaull toshee fore-sail

cleaysh yn shiaull mullee topsail tack

scoid yn shiaull spreie jib-sheet

scoid yn shiaull toshee foresheet

shiaull croan mullee topgallant

shiaull tree ghib leg of mutton sail

shiaull y chrappey seose to trice a sail

slat y shiaull ard (f.) gaff

This is a mirror of Phil Kelly's Manx vocabulary (Fockleyreen). It contains over 130,000 entries. This mirror was created 2 December 2014.
